BACKGROUND: External fixator knee arthrodesis is a salvage procedure used primarily in cases of end-stage infected total knee replacement (iTKR). Stable fixation combined with bone-end compression is essential to achieve knee fusion, but providing sufficient stability can be challenging in the presence of severe bone loss. Our hypothesis is that using an external fixation biplanar configuration would bring about a fusion rate superior to that of a monolateral frame. METHODS: This study compares outcomes of biplanar external fixator knee fusion due to non-revisable iTKR with those of a historical cohort control study with patients managed with a monoplanar configuration. Primary endpoints were fusion rate, time to achieve bone fusion and infection eradication rate. Limb-length discrepancy, pain level, patient satisfaction and health-related quality of life were evaluated. RESULTS: A total of 29 knee fusion cases were included. In the biplanar group, infection was eradicated in 100% of the patients and fusion was achieved in all cases within an average of 5.24 months. In comparison, in the monolateral group, infection was eradicated in 86% of the cases and fusion was achieved in 81% of the patients after a mean of 10.3 months (p < 0.05). In both groups, postoperative pain was mild and patients expressed a high degree of satisfaction once fusion was achieved. CONCLUSIONS: According to our data, external fixation knee fusion is a useful limb-salvage procedure in end-stage cases of knee PJI. We conclude that a biplanar configuration can halve the time required to achieve solid bone fusion in such a complex scenario.

Fusobacterium nucleatum is an obligately anaerobic gram-negative rod, a component of the microbiome of the oropharynx and the gastrointestinal and urogenital tracts, causing an array of human infections which often include periodontal pathologies. As far as we know, there are no previous publications about acute periprosthetic joint infection due to Fusobacterium sp.; we report the first case in the medical literature of an aggressive, acute knee prosthetic infection due to F. nucleatum in a non-immunocompromised patient, unsuccessfully treated with a DAIR approach (Debridement + Antibiotics + Implant Retention).

BACKGROUND: Bone loss is a common problem in periprosthetic joint infection (PJI) scenarios. Modular megaprosthesis (MP) could offer a limb salvage solution in such situations. Concerns about risk of infection relapse, reinfection and implant longevity exist regarding MP use in cases of chronic PJI, rather than standard implants. We therefore sought to analyze our results with MP use in chronic PJI cases. METHODS: We performed a retrospective analysis of 29 MP patients. Inclusion criteria were the use of this type of modular megaimplant for reconstruction of segmental bone defects in chronically infected lower-extremity arthroplasties (hip or knee) and a minimum follow-up of 18 months. We evaluated the primary outcome of infection control or recurrence. The MPs were classified into 3 groups, according the bone segment replaced (proximal femur, distal femur or total femur). We further analyzed complications, pain, patient satisfaction and functional results. RESULTS: Mean age was 75 years; mean follow-up was 48 months (range 18-82). The most frequently involved pathogens were coagulase-negative staphylococci (62%). Polymicrobial infection was detected in 7 patients. Twenty-eight patients were managed with a two-stage approach. The infection-free rate at the end of follow-up was 82.8% (24 of 29 patients). Aside from infection relapse, the most frequent complication was dislocation. Final-point survival rate was 91.2% (CI 68.1-97.8). Clinical outcome data and satisfaction results were acceptable. CONCLUSION: According our data, MP is a useful tool in treating end-stage PJI cases, achieving acceptable eradication, satisfaction and implant survivorship rates.

BACKGROUND AND OBJECTIVE: The COVID-19 pandemic has posed a threat to hospital capacity due to the high number of admissions, which has led to the development of various strategies to release and create new hospital beds. Due to the importance of systemic corticosteroids in this disease, we assessed their efficacy in reducing the length of stay (LOS) in hospitals and compared the effect of 3 different corticosteroids on this outcome. METHODS: We conducted a real-world, controlled, retrospective cohort study that analysed data from a hospital database that included 3934 hospitalised patients diagnosed with COVID-19 in a tertiary hospital from April to May 2020. Hospitalised patients who received systemic corticosteroids (CG) were compared with a propensity score control group matched by age, sex and severity of disease who did not receive systemic corticosteroids (NCG). The decision to prescribe CG was at the discretion of the primary medical team. RESULTS: A total of 199 hospitalized patients in the CG were compared with 199 in the NCG. The LOS was shorter for the CG than for the NCG (median = 3 [interquartile range = 0-10] vs. 5 [2-8.5]; p = 0.005, respectively), showing a 43% greater probability of being hospitalised ≤ 4 days than > 4 days when corticosteroids were used. Moreover, this difference was only noticed in those treated with dexamethasone (76.3% hospitalised ≤ 4 days vs. 23.7% hospitalised > 4 days [p < 0.001]). Serum ferritin levels, white blood cells and platelet counts were higher in the CG. No differences in mortality or intensive care unit admission were observed. CONCLUSIONS: Treatment with systemic corticosteroids is associated with reduced LOS in hospitalised patients diagnosed with COVID-19. This association is significant in those treated with dexamethasone, but no for methylprednisolone and prednisone.

Introduction: Air pollution has a significant impact on the morbidity and mortality of various respiratory diseases. However, this has not been widely studied in diffuse interstitial lung diseases, specifically in idiopathic pulmonary fibrosis. Objective: In this study we aimed to assess the relationship between four major air pollutants individually [carbon monoxide (CO), nitrogen dioxide (NO2), ozone (O3), and nitrogen oxides (NOx)] and the development of chronic respiratory failure, hospitalization due to respiratory causes and mortality in patients with idiopathic pulmonary fibrosis. Methods: We conducted an exploratory retrospective panel study from 2011 to 2020 in 69 patients with idiopathic pulmonary fibrosis from the pulmonary medicine department of a tertiary hospital. Based on their geocoded residential address, levels of each pollutant were estimated 1, 3, 6, 12, and 36 months prior to each event (chronic respiratory failure, hospital admission and mortality). Data was collected from the air quality monitoring stations of the Community of Madrid located <3.5 km (2.2 miles) from each patient's home. Results: The increase in average values of CO [OR 1.62 (1.11-2.36) and OR 1.84 (1.1-3.06)], NO2 [OR 1.64 (1.01-2.66)], and NOx [OR 1.11 (1-1.23) and OR 1.19 (1.03-1.38)] were significantly associated with the probability of developing chronic respiratory failure in different periods. In addition, the averages of NO2, O3, and NOx were significantly associated with the probability of hospital admissions due to respiratory causes and mortality in these patients. Conclusion: Air pollution is associated with an increase in the probability of developing chronic respiratory failure, hospitalization due to respiratory causes and mortality in patients with idiopathic pulmonary fibrosis.

Introduction: Major urban pollutants have a considerable influence on the natural history of lung disease. However, this effect is not well known in idiopathic pulmonary fibrosis (IPF). Aim: This study aimed to investigate the effects of air pollution on clinical worsening, lung function, and radiological deterioration in patients with IPF. Methods: This exploratory retrospective cohort study included 69 patients with IPF, monitored from 2011 to 2020. Data on air pollution levels, including carbon monoxide (CO), nitrogen dioxide (NO2), particulate matter ≤ 2.5 µM (PM2.5), ozone (O3), and nitrogen oxides (NOx), were collected from the nearest air quality monitoring stations (<3.5 km from the patients' homes). Patient outcomes such as clinical worsening, lung function decline, and radiological deterioration were assessed over various exposure periods (1, 3, 6, 12, and 36 months). The statistical analyses were adjusted for various factors, including age, sex, smoking status, and treatment. Results: There was an association between higher O3 levels and an increased likelihood of clinical worsening over 6 and 36 months of exposure (odds ratio [OR] and 95% confidence interval [CI] = 1.16 [1.01-1.33] and OR and 95% CI = 1.80 [1.07-3.01], respectively). Increased CO levels were linked to lung function decline over 12-month exposure periods (OR and 95% CI 1.63 = [1.01-2.63]). Lastly, radiological deterioration was significantly associated with higher CO, NO2, and NOx levels over 6-month exposure periods (OR and 95% CI = 2.14 [1.33-3.44], OR and 95% CI = 1.76 [1.15-2.66] and OR and 95% CI = 1.16 [1.03-1.3], respectively). Conclusion: This study suggests that air pollution, specifically O3, CO, NO2, and NOx, could affect clinical worsening, lung function, and radiological outcomes in patients with IPF. These findings highlight the potential role of air pollution in the progression of IPF, emphasizing the need for further research and air quality control measures to mitigate its effects on respiratory health.

Introduction: Field work with bats is an important contribution to many areas of research in environmental biology and ecology, as well as microbiology. Work with bats poses hazards such as bites and scratches, and the potential for exposure to infectious pathogens such as rabies virus. It also exposes researchers to many other potential hazards inherent to field work, such as environmental conditions, delayed emergency responses, or challenging work conditions. Methods: This article discusses the considerations for a thorough risk assessment process around field work with bats, pre- and post-occupational health considerations, and delves into specific considerations for areas related to biosafety concerns-training, personal protective equipment, safety consideration in field methods, decontamination, and waste. It also touches on related legal and ethical issues that sit outside the realm of biosafety, but which must be addressed during the planning process. Discussion: Although the focal point of this article is bat field work located in northern and central America, the principles and practices discussed here are applicable to bat work elsewhere, as well as to field work with other animal species, and should promote careful considerations of how to safely conduct field work to protect both researchers and animals.

OBJECTIVE: We aimed to assess the relationship between major air pollutants and the natural history and mortality of idiopathic pulmonary fibrosis (IPF). METHODS: We conducted a retrospective cohort study from 2013 to 2019 among 52 patients with IPF from the pneumology department of a tertiary hospital. According to their geocoded residential address, each patient was assigned a mean concentration of carbon monoxide (CO), nitrogen dioxide, particulate matter 2.5 and 10, ozone, and sulfur dioxide, as measured at a single surveillance station in central Madrid, Spain. We analyzed forced vital capacity (FVC), CO diffusing capacity, 6-minute walking test, degree of dyspnea, radiologic pattern, and signs of pulmonary hypertension in all patients. RESULTS: Patients' mean age was 66 ± 10 years, and 79% were men. The mean predicted FVC was 78.9 ± 0.5%. Forty-two patients met the criteria for severe disease, and 18 patients died. Mortality was significantly associated with increased CO exposure (for each 0.1 mg/m2 increase: odds ratio 2.45, 95% confidence interval 1.39-4.56). We observed no association between any of the other investigated contaminants and IPF mortality or severity. CONCLUSIONS: Air pollution, specifically that caused by carbon monoxide, can increase mortality in patients with IPF.

INTRODUCTION: Bone transport techniques have been widely used to solve massive bone defects due to trauma, osteomyelitis or bone tumors. The technique of bone interruption to achieve better new bone formation is a subject of debate. Low-energy osteotomy (LEO) techniques have been proposed as the gold standard. Some authors reject open osteotomy with an oscillating saw (OOS osteotomy), based on the danger of bone tissue thermal necrosis and periosteal damage. To date, however, there is no strong clinical evidence to discourage this high-energy (HEO) bone interruption technique. METHODS: The aim of this study was to determine outcomes in using OOS osteotomy in a series of patients, where monolateral-frame bone transport has been used to resolve segmental bone defects of the lower extremity. The minimum accepted follow-up was 1 year. The primary endpoints were radiographic evidence of regenerated bone quality (Li classification) and final outcome (Cattaneo clinical system assessment). Further, we analyzed associated complications, and compared results with other published series. We hypothesized that OOS osteotomy produces results no less favorable than those achieved with other, low-energy techniques. RESULTS: A total of 54 patients, with an average bone defect of 8.58cm (CI95% 7.01-10.16), were enrolled in the study. In terms of regeneration quality, 84% of the regenerated segment shapes were associated with good outcomes; only 16% exhibited a shape (hypotrophic) predictive of a poor outcome. Regarding functional assessment, following the Cattaneo system, we found a total of 90% good or excellent results. Finally, the Bone Healing Index (BHI) in our series averaged 21.09 days per cm. The main complication observed was pin-track infection, occurring in 45% of the cases. CONCLUSION: According our data, the superiority of an LEO technique over HEO techniques is yet to be confirmed; it appears that any open osteotomy is effective, performed well and in a proper clinical setting, and that many factors other than choice of osteotomy technique must play important roles.

INTRODUCTION: Antisynthetase syndrome (ASS) is characterised by a series of clinical manifestations such as myositis, fever, mechanic's hands and diffuse interstitial lung disease (ILD), all associated with positivity to antisynthetase antibodies. The presence of ILD will be that, to a great extent it will mark the response to treatment and prognosis. PATIENTS AND METHODS: Eleven cases of patients with ASS and pulmonary involvement in monitoring at a Pulmonary monographic consult in a third level hospital consult are described. RESULTS: Nine patients presented positivity to anti-Jo antibody and 2 to anti-PL12. Four patients' HRCT pattern showed NSIP, four UIP, one COP and 2 ground-glass opacity. A percentage of 73 were accompanied by bronchiectasis and bronchiolectasis and 27% honeycombing. Functional exploration was mainly affected by DLCO with up to 45% of the positive walking test. Corticodependence is highlighted, often requiring immunosuppressive treatment both chronically and in exacerbations. All patients maintain good prognosis so far. CONCLUSIONS: Patients with interstitial lung disease should have at least a determination of antisynthetase antibodies in order to identify this disease, better prognosis than other interstitial diseases such as idiopathic pulmonary fibrosis.

In patients undergoing hip hemiarthroplasty (HHA) secondary to proximal femur fracture, acute periprosthetic joint infection (PJI) is one of the most important complications. We have detected an increased risk of PJI in chronic institutionalized patients (CIPs), and a higher number of early postoperative infections are caused by Gram-negative bacteria (GNB), not covered by the current prophylaxis (cefazolin in noninstitutionalized patients (NIPs) and cotrimoxazole in CIPs). We sought to compare infection characteristics between NIPs and CIPs, analyzing predisposing factors, causative pathogens, and antibiotic prophylaxis-related microbiological characteristics. We performed a retrospective review of our prospective institutional database to identify all patients consecutively admitted for HHA to treat proximal femur fracture at our centre between 2011 and 2013. PJI was diagnosed in 21 of 381 (5.51%) patients, with 10 of 105 (9.52%) in the CIP group and 11 of 276 (3.99%) in the NIP group, and statistical significance was achieved. GNB accounted for PJI in 14 (66.67%) patients. We detected a single case of methicillin-resistant Staphylococcus aureus (MRSA) infection in the NIP group. We confirm a higher risk of acute PJI among institutionalized patients, commonly caused by Gram-negative microorganisms, which are not covered by the current prophylaxis. New prophylactic strategies should be investigated in order to reduce this problem.

BACKGROUND: Influenza virus pandemics vary dramatically in their severity and mortality. Thus, it is very important to identify populations with high risks of developing severe illness to reduce mortality in future pandemics. The purpose was to determine the mortality-associated risk factors in hospitalized Mexican patients infected with influenza A/H1N1. RESULTS: The risk factors associated with mortality were: male sex [odds ratio (OR) = 5.25, confidence interval (CI) = 1.22-28.95], medical attention delayed >3 days (OR = 9.9, CI = 1.51-64.52), anti-flu therapy delayed >3 days (OR = 10.0, CI = 1.07-93.43), admission to intensive care unit (ICU) (OR = 9.9, CI = 1.51-64.52) and creatinine levels >1.0 mg/dL when admitted to hospital (OR = 11.2, CI = 1.05-120.32). After adjusting for the effects of potentially confounding variables in a logistic regression model, delayed medical attention (OR = 13.91, CI = 1.09-41.42, p = 0.044) and ICU hospitalization (OR = 11.02, CI = 1.59-76.25, p = 0.015) were the only predictors of mortality. CONCLUSION: Early medical attention is essential for reducing the mortality risk in patients with influenza A/H1N1, while a requirement for ICU management increases the risk.

Collagen diseases are a large group of systemic inflammatory diseases of autoimmune etiology. The etiopathogenesis of collagen diseases is multifactorial. There is genetic susceptibility, as many connective tissue disorders show family history, and environmental factors may trigger the disease. Collagen diseases can affect almost all the organs of the body. The respiratory system is one of the most frequently affected, although the prevalence of pulmonary disease is not precisely known for the different collagen disorders. Any structure of the respiratory tract can be affected, but perhaps the most frequent is pulmonary parenchymal disease in the form of pneumonitis, which can be produced in any of the idiopathic interstitial pneumonitis patterns. The pleura, pulmonary vessels, airways and respiratory muscles may also be affected. The frequency of lung disease associated with collagen diseases is on the rise. This due in part to the better diagnostic methods that are available to us today (such as high-resolution computed tomography) and also to the appearance of new forms of pneumonitis associated with the new treatments that are currently used. The objective of this article is to offer a global vision of how collagen diseases can affect the lungs according to the latest scientific evidence.

We have carried out a review of the literature after the presentation of a case of Niemann-Pick (N-P) disease type B reporting the radiological findings with special emphasis on lung affectation. The patient is 40 years old and was diagnosed at the age of 6 with possible N-P disease suspected due to the presentation of hepatosplenomegaly and reticular pattern on chest radiography, with initially normal lung function tests. Said diagnosis was confirmed by measuring the activity of acid sphingomyelinase (ASM) enzyme in skin fibroblast cultures and by demonstrating the presence of mutations in the ASM gene. In cases of storage disease, lung affectation should always be considered, and the most reliable radiological technique is high-resolution computed tomography. Although the "crazy-paving" pattern is not the most specific for this pathology, N-P disease should be included in the differential diagnosis.
